How are archaea and bacteria alike?

Similarities Between Them Archaea and bacteria are both prokaryotes, meaning they do not have a nucleus and lack membrane-bound organelles. They are tiny, single-cell organisms which cannot be seen by the naked human eye called microbes.

Similar to bacteria, archaea do not have interior membranes but both have a cell wall and use flagella to swim. Archaea differ in the fact that their cell wall does not contain peptidoglycan and cell membrane uses ether linked lipids as opposed to ester linked lipids in bacteria.

Which are more closely related to complex organisms bacteria or archaea explain?

Recent evidence indicates that Archaea and Eukarya are more closely related to each other than either is to Bacteria. According to the evidence, all three domains of life share a common ancestor that probably existed more than 3 billion years ago (bya).

Why archaea and bacteria are classified separately?

Archaea differ from bacteria in cell wall composition and differ from both bacteria and eukaryotes in membrane composition and rRNA type. These differences are substantial enough to warrant that archaea have a separate domain.

Why are archaea more closely related to eukaryotes?

Despite this visual similarity to bacteria, archaea possess genes and several metabolic pathways that are more closely-related to those of eukaryotes, notably the enzymes involved in transcription and translation. Archaea exhibit a great variety of chemical reactions in their metabolism and use many sources of energy.

What evidence supports the idea that archaea are more closely related to eukaryotes than to bacteria?

What evidence supports the idea that archaea are more closely related to eukaryotes rather than to bacteria? Archaea and eukaryotes initiate transcription in the same fashion, share some ribosomal proteins, and have similar types of tRNA.
